Article Overview

This article discusses the use of online training in healthcare organizations as a way to support compliance, competency development, and efficient staff education. It focuses on broad considerations such as healthcare regulation, training customization, reporting, staged implementation, and vendor selection, with specific attention to ICD-10 transition readiness and the operational challenges of training large employee groups.

Why This Topic Matters

It helps healthcare administrators, compliance leaders, and training managers understand why online training is often used in regulated settings and what features matter when building or selecting a program. The article is relevant to organizations planning staff education around evolving compliance requirements and operational constraints.
